TÜV SÜD on growth course:
significant rise in revenue and earnings
2010 balance sheet: EUR 1.55 billion in revenue and earnings before
taxes of EUR 123 million
Around EUR 133 million in investments & acquisitions / 1,600 new
employees
Clear objective: market leader in electromobility / energy transition
providing significant impetus for business.
Munich. TÜV SÜD significantly stepped up
its pace of growth in 2010. In the past year, the international service
corporation increased its revenue by 10.1 per cent to over EUR 1.55 billion
(2009: EUR 1.41 billion), while earnings before taxes even show a year-on-year
increase of
21 per cent to EUR 123 million (2009: EUR 102 million).
The TÜV SÜD headcount rose by 1,600 to over 16,000
employees. The company reported
growth throughout all divisions and regions and also got off to an excellent
start in the current fiscal 2011. Chairman of the Board Dr Axel Stepken
thus summarized the group's favourable situation at today's annual balance
sheet press conference, held at the corporate headquarters in Munich. Stepken
emphasized, "We expect further dynamic growth in 2011, driven by factors
including numerous international acquisitions." TÜV SÜD also expects strong
impetus from innovative growth areas such as energy from renewable sources and
electromobility.
TÜV SÜD's excellent business development in 2010 enabled the company to
invest extensively in its future: last year, the company spent around EUR 133
million on expanding its business (EUR 52.2 million) and on acquisitions (EUR
80.5 million). In addition to building up several new legal entities in various
countries in 2010, TÜV SÜD acquired eight large-scale companies, almost all of
them located overseas; the two largest acquisitions, for example, are
headquartered in the USA and South Korea. The change in the breakdown of
revenue also reflects the company's successful international strategy: in 2010,
TÜV SÜD generated 33 per cent of its revenue abroad – a year-on-year increase
of
3 percentage points. Dr Peter Klein, Chief Financial Officer of TÜV SÜD AG,
explained, "Revenue growth was strongest in the AMERICAS region at around
40 per cent and in the ASIA-PACIFIC region at almost 30 per cent. However, even
on our fiercely competitive domestic market here in Germany, we succeeded in
achieving growth of 3.5 per cent in 2010." The company's objective is to
raise its revenue generated abroad to 40 per cent in the medium term.
Safe electromobility: TÜV SÜD aims to become
the market leader
The company is also continuing at full power along the
road of electromobility. Horst Schneider, Member of the Board of Management of
TÜV SÜD AG, believes the group is well on the way to its goal of becoming the
world's number one provider of battery testing and certification services for
electric vehicles. To this end, TÜV SÜD is currently further expanding its
global network of testing facilities by adding new laboratories in North
America, Singapore and Germany. According to Schneider, the acquisition of
Innovative Testing Solutions in Canada early this year was a significant step
towards consolidating this leading position.
Construction of the new battery testing laboratory in
Garching near Munich is on schedule: "We anticipate that we can start to
test individual components in the new laboratory this summer", said
Schneider. In Germany, TÜV SÜD is already conducting battery tests jointly with
partner companies until the laboratory in Garching, in which the company invested
several million euros, is ready to be taken into service.
Strategic expansion of the automobile
business
With respect to the automotive business,
one of TÜV SÜD's core areas, Horst Schneider announced that the company plans
to significantly expand and strengthen further automotive services in addition
to its "classic pillars" of roadworthiness testing and driving tests.
Here, the company is basing its strategy on the areas of fleet management, used-car strategy, vehicle reconditioning and
registration services. In this context, Schneider announced that the TÜV SÜD
subsidiary FleetCompany has embarked on a strategic partnership with
Belgium-based Fleet Logistics and that these two companies in combination will
strive to become the European market leader in unbundled fleet management
services.
Schneider also provided information about the
establishment of a joint venture with car rental company Sixt, to be called TÜV
SÜD Car Registration und Services GmbH (CRS). The core service of the new
company will be efficient and cost-effective vehicle registration on behalf of
large vehicle fleets and private customers. An important aspect of this service
is the execution of the registration process, making personal appearance at the
registration authority a thing of the past.

Consistent expansion of renewables
TÜV SÜD sees major growth opportunities in the field of renewables,
particularly in the field of wind power. "We will continuously further
expand our capacities and expertise in this area", declared Stepken. In
Hamburg, the new offshore wind-power department was established in January
2011. As early as April, the offshore experts reported that they had won their
first major contract: on behalf of Strabag Offshore Wind GmbH, the team will
carry out certification of the planned Albatros 1 offshore project in the North
Sea, scheduled to operate twelve wind turbines.
In March 2011, TÜV SÜD presented the wind atlas for Baden-Wuerttemberg,
which it had drawn up on behalf of Baden Wuerttemberg's State Ministry of the
Economy. "The wind atlas provides an excellent dataset for the harnessing
of wind power in this federal state", noted Stepken. This is important for
raising the public acceptance of further wind farms. The use of wind energy is
also attracting increasing attention in other German states: TÜV SÜD already
has enquiries for similar projects from other German federal states.
Investments in the future: denser global laboratory
network across the world
In addition to further expanding its network of testing laboratories for
electric vehicle batteries, TÜV SÜD is also strengthening its global network of
laboratories and partner laboratories in other areas. Over the last three
years, for example, TÜV SÜD invested a total of EUR 10 million in establishing
and expanding its softlines testing facilities for textiles, clothing and shoes
across the world. In 2010 alone, two new testing laboratories were opened in
Vietnam and Bangladesh. Today, the Group employs 300-plus staff in 18 testing
laboratories in this area, 14 of which are located in the Asia-Pacific region
alone. "The further expansion of our global testing infrastructure is a
key element of our corporate strategy", underlined Stepken. "In this
context, we focus on industries with sustainable growth forecasts."
